(友城故事)甘肃与白俄罗斯十八载“友城情”:合作按下“快进键”
Zhong Guo Xin Wen Wang· 2025-07-06 14:19
Core Insights - The third Gansu International Friendly Cities Industry Promotion and Economic Cooperation Event was held in Lanzhou, highlighting the 18-year friendship between Gansu and Belarus [1][2] - The trade volume between Gansu and Belarus is projected to reach 28.43 million RMB in 2024, an increase of 800% compared to 2023 [1] Group 1: Trade and Economic Cooperation - Gansu's agricultural products, such as vegetable seeds and electromechanical products, are exported to Europe via Belarus, while Belarusian beef and dairy products are imported into Gansu [1] - The Gansu Provincial Department of Commerce reported a significant increase in trade volume, indicating robust economic ties [1] Group 2: Areas of Collaboration - The Belarusian consul emphasized three main areas for future cooperation: expanding agricultural exports, conducting educational training, and advancing investment projects [2] - Belarus plays a crucial role in the Central European container train routes, with over 90% of trains passing through, facilitating agricultural investment cooperation [2] Group 3: Investment and Business Development - Gansu enterprises, including Gansu Construction Investment Group and Jinchuan Nickel Industry Co., have established a presence in the China-Belarus Industrial Park, enhancing collaboration opportunities [1]
内销外贸融合发展 SIAL西雅国际食品展5月启幕
Sou Hu Cai Jing· 2025-05-14 12:10
Core Viewpoint - The SIAL International Food Exhibition in Shanghai will showcase over 35 provinces and associations, highlighting regional specialty agricultural products and innovative food brands from China, reflecting the country's growing international competitiveness in the food industry [1][3]. Group 1: Event Highlights - The exhibition will feature renowned Chinese brands such as COFCO, Yanjinpuzi, and Three Squirrels, presenting new products that demonstrate the innovation and vitality of the Chinese food industry [1]. - SIAL Shanghai will host over 5,000 exhibitors from 75 countries and regions, offering a diverse array of food products, thus promoting global food culture exchange [3][5]. - The event is expected to attract 180,000 professionals from 110 countries and regions, facilitating direct communication between Chinese brands and international buyers [5][6]. Group 2: Strategic Developments - Yanjinpuzi plans to invest 220 million yuan in Thailand to establish a production base, marking a significant step in its globalization strategy and the shift of Chinese food companies towards local supply chains [1]. - The exhibition will enhance the integration of domestic and international trade, allowing for effective resource sharing and breaking down barriers between domestic and foreign markets [5]. Group 3: Industry Trends and Opportunities - The event will include high-profile discussions on market opportunities and challenges, featuring global experts addressing hot topics in the food and beverage industry [6]. - Various competitions and events, such as the SIAL Snack Festival and SIAL Tea Mixing Competition, will showcase new consumption trends in the food and beverage sector [6].
